About

L'Enclume is Simon Rogan's iconic flagship restaurant in the Lake District, where culinary creativity harnesses the powerful connection between food and nature.
Known for its truly unique offering in the UK restaurant scene, both for its warm, informed service style, innovative dishes and for the provenance of its ingredients, recognised as being one of the international leading lights in the farm-to-table movement.

L'Enclume currently holds three Michelin stars, the only restaurant in the north of England to do so. Alongside that, the restaurant is also ranked as the top spot to dine in the UK in the highly esteemed Good Food Guide, and also holds five AA Rosettes for culinary excellence. In 2023, it was named one of the world's top restaurants by La Liste. In 2017, Simon was recognised as the AA chef of the year and is currently president of Bocuse d'OR.

In 2009 Simon set up a farm, known as 'Our Farm', entirely dedicated to producing the seasonal ingredients for L'Enclume's ever-evolving menu. The farm was established with a very clear vision in mind; to expressly strengthen the link between food, its development and the environment, whilst setting out to further nurture and develop the relationship between cooking and growing. This is a place where growers and chefs work side-by-side, an extension of the same ethos, drive and attention to detail found Simon's restaurants.

L'Enclume has 16 elegant, individually designed, guest bedrooms are located around the village of Cartmel, each designed with their own unique style in mind, whilst retaining references to their historic surroundings.

Aulis Cartmel, which opened in 2016, provides a truly unique 'behind the scenes' experience of the Michelin-star institution. Aulis is a multi-functional high-tech space that acts as a development kitchen, which is used by Simon's chefs to explore new dish concepts and cooking techniques, but is also an exclusive, intimate and interactive private dining space for guests visiting Cartmel.

      Road Directions

      Take Junction 36 from the M6, then take the A590 westbound sign posted for Newby Bridge. At the top of Lindal Hill, turn off at the sign for Cartmel / The Priory and follow the B5271 (Cartmel Lane) for 3 miles to the village. 

      Public Transport Directions

      Nearest train stations Grange Over Sands is 3 miles or Cark-in-Cartmel is 2 miles.
